To my many friends, clients and allies - thank you very much for your support and appreciation for the 'real' masonry trade and my abilities to serve the region with stone and brick masonry and other old world arts and crafts. I have relied upon you and am grateful for your belief in me and helping me advertise with your 'word of mouth'. While there is a part of me that likes to do this work, I have really missed the conservation world. I am thrilled to report that I will be going to work for Trout Unlimited as their Southern Appalachian Stream Restoration Manager. I start on April 17th. The only masonry I plan to do from this point forward is for myself and my family at the farm. First up is a Scottish Blackhouse that will serve as a library AND hospitality house for people coming to buy berries, pumpkins or Christmas trees from the Browns. Come see us sometime!

Just finished up a very large double fireplace (back to back; one inside and one outside) over 30 feet tall for my new friends David and Anne Faust who live on 200 acres outside of Liberty, NC. We built the guts and all out of the fieldstone collected on their property. This was real 'old world arts and crafts'. Many thanks to my buddies Ron Stahoviak and Curtis Sanders for helping me make it happen! And thanks to David and Anne for appreciating this kind of authentic work and hiring us to do it!
